Amil Has Strong Growth With High Profitability
Amil Has Strong Growth With High Profitability
RIO DE JANEIRO, Brazil, May 13 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Amilpar
(BOVESPA: AMIL3, Bloomberg: AMIL3 BZ e Reuters: AMIL3.SA), the largest managed
care organization inBrazil, announced today its consolidated results for the
first quarter 2008.
1st QUARTER 2008 Highlights
-- Total membership stood at 2.84 million at the end of March, 33.3%
above the same period last year and 5.5% higher than the previous
quarter.
-- Adjusted Operating Revenues totaled R$ 997.3 million, 29.3% more
than in the 1Q07 and 4.6% higher than the 4Q07.
-- Adjusted EBITDA amounted to R$ 121.8 million, a year-on-year increase
of 26.1%. Adjusted EBITDA Margin registered 12.2% in the 1Q08.
-- The Medical Loss Ratio for the healthplan membership (including
R$ 4 million, or 0.4 p.p., in additional costs related to the dengue
fever outbreak) closed the quarter at 65.7%, 2.6 p.p. lower than in
the 1Q07.
-- On the 1Q08, the Company posted an adjusted Net Income of
R$ 89.6 million, 44.8% up on the 1Q07.

About AmilPar
Amil Participacoes S.A. (Bovespa: AMIL3) is the largest MCO (managed care
organization) inBrazil, serving more than 2.84 million members in the States
ofSao Paulo,Rio de Janeiro,Parana andDistrito Federal. The Company is also
the MCO with the largest accredited provider network inBrazil, with more than
2,100 hospitals, 32,000 health care clinics and private practices and 5,900
laboratories and diagnostic imaging centers.
